The center of a ferris wheel is 55 feet above the ground. the ferris wheel completes one revolution every 40 seconds. the distance between the lowest and highest points of the ferris wheel is 100 feet.

a trigonometric function models the height of the seat that starts closest to the ground when the wheel begins moving. (a) what is the period of the function?

(b) what is the amplitude of the function?

(c) what is the midline of the function?

(d) sketch the first two periods of the graph of the function. plot and label the key points of the graph. label each axis with an appropriate scale
